How does low income housing work in NYC?
People with low and moderate income can rent affordable housing through the New York City Housing Authority (NYCHA). Rent is based on your family’s income. Most buildings have electricity and gas included in the rent. You do not need to be a citizen to apply.

What is an 80/20 Building NYC?
80/20 buildings are the most common type of apartments you’ll find on the NYC Housing Connect. This program requires developers who are working on luxury apartment buildings to offer 20 percent of all their apartments to low- and middle-income housing.

Who qualifies for public housing NYC?
The New York City Housing Authority (NYCHA) provides decent and affordable housing in a safe and secure living environment for low- and moderate-income residents throughout the five boroughs….You may be eligible for an apartment if:
| Person(s) in Family | Income Limits |
|---|---|
| 1 | $74,800 |
| 2 | $85,450 |
| 3 | $96,150 |
| 4 | $106,800 |
Does NYC housing Connect check credit?
You may be accepted with a FICO credit score of 580 without further review of financial stability. If your score is below 580, you may not be rejected unless you fail to meet other factors associated to eviction/landlord-tenant action and other credit findings.

Can you sell HDFC apartment?
At all times, an HDFC must comply with the requirements of Article XI of the Private Housing Finance Law. The sales of apartments in many HDFC coops are subject to a flip tax. This means that when a shareholder sells their apartment, the sale profits are divided between the selling shareholder and the HDFC.
Are there any subsidized apartments in NYC for low income tenants?
Tenants of income based apartments typically pay no more than 30% of their income towards rent and utilities. There are 129,493 rent subsidized apartments that do not provide direct rental assistance but remain affordable to low income households in New York City.
